    Grow Crisp, Dark Green Japanese Cucumbers Right in Your Backyard

    The Tokiwa Tokyo Green Cucumber (Cucumis sativus) is a beloved Japanese heirloom variety prized for its uniform shape, thin skin, and exceptional flavor β€” even when harvested large.     Why Gardeners Love Tokiwa

    • πŸ₯’ Dark green, uniform fruits β€” 1.5" diameter Γ— 9–10" long with small spines
    • ⚑ Fast maturing β€” ready to harvest in just 55–60 days
    • 🌿 High yields β€” prolific producer throughout the season
    • πŸ˜‹ Excellent flavor retention β€” stays crisp and mild even when large
    • 🌱 Open-pollinated & organic β€” save seeds year after year
    • πŸ† Very easy to grow β€” perfect for beginners and experienced gardeners alike

    πŸ’‘ Pro Tip: Best grown with trellis, arbor, or chain-link fence support to keep fruits straight. Galvanized mesh wire (4Γ—4 grid) or 4'Γ—16' cattle panels work great for serious cucumber growers β€” and make harvesting a breeze.


    Frequently Asked Questions

    How long does it take for Tokiwa cucumbers to mature?
    Tokiwa cucumbers are ready to harvest in 55–60 days from transplant, making them one of the faster-maturing cucumber varieties available.

    Do I need a trellis to grow these cucumbers?
    While not strictly required, a trellis, arbor, or fence support is highly recommended. It keeps the fruits straight, improves air circulation, and makes harvesting much easier.

    Are these seeds organic and open-pollinated?
    Yes! These are certified organic, open-pollinated seeds β€” meaning you can save seeds from your harvest and replant them next season.

    What climate is best for growing Tokiwa cucumbers?
    Tokiwa thrives in warm, sunny conditions with heavy watering. It performs best in tropical wet & dry climates but grows well in most temperate zones with full sun exposure.
